Alejandro infiltrates Montero’s inner circle as a nobleman, winning the heart of Elena while uncovering a plot to buy California using gold mined by enslaved peasants. In a climactic showdown at the gold mine, the two Zorros fight to expose the truth. Diego sacrifices himself to save his daughter, while Alejandro defeats his enemies, reclaiming the legend of the masked rider to protect a new generation of Californians.
